TIGÉ PRESENCE DOMINATES INT CHAMPIONSHIPS

Bakersfield, California – October 19, 2005 – TeamTigé skiers Jamie Beauchesne and Chris Rossi dominated the 9th annual INT National Championships this past weekend at Ski West Lakes in Bakersfield, California.   

Int_event2_1 Beauchesne captured the first place victory of the tournament.  The co-world record holder set the water on fire in the men’s pro slalom with a full pass at 41 off 36 miles per hour.  Fellow TeamTigé skier Rossi finished a close second with a score of 5 at 41 off.

The INT League is a non-profit organization that hosts amateur waterski, wakeboard, kneeboard and wake skate tournaments nationwide.  For more information please see the INT website at www.intleague.com.
